    Abstract: Systems and approaches for detecting an event, such as a crash involving a motorized and/or non-motorized vehicle, are described. In one approach, a listening component of a mobile computing device is first activated. This listening component may then monitor the sound proximate thereto (e.g., within the vehicle in which the mobile computing device is disposed). Using one or more processors, an audio source may be detected which was generated by an event (such as, for example, a crash involving the vehicle and/or an alerting triggering phrase) and was sensed by the listening component. Using an audio recognition technique, the detected audio source is processed to determine a severity of the event which generated the audio signal. This detection step may include identifying a type and magnitude of the detected audio signal using audio signal identification data. An information signal based on the severity of the event is then transmitted.

    Abstract: The method and system may be used to control the movement of a remote aerial device in an incremental step manner during a close inspection of an object or other subject matter. At the inspection location, a control module “stabilizes” the remote aerial device in a maintained, consistent hover while maintaining a close distance to the desired object. The control module may retrieve proximal sensor data that indicates possible nearby obstructions to the remote aerial device and may transmit the data to a remote control client. The remote control module may determine and display the possible one or more non-obstructed directions that the remote aerial device is capable of moving by an incremental distance. In response to receiving a selection of one of the directions, the remote control module may transmit the selection to the remote aerial device to indicate the next movement for the remote aerial device.
